College Meal Plans

What and when can I eat?

All residential students must have a meal plan.   A student’s options for meal plans is based on completed credits and residence hall/living location.

Meals are offered seven days a week and include options of healthy selections, vegetarian, gluten-free, and other menu items for those with special dietary needs.

Meal plans include:

  • All-you-can-eat meals in the dining hall and a variety of options at the Bootsma Bookstore Café.
  • Healthful and vegetarian options.
  • Special diets accommodated on an individual basis.
  • Meals available 7 days per week.
  • Convenient service hours with options for class, sports team, and work conflicts.

Residents and Commuters select their meal plans using their Student Portal. Meal plan selections need to be made prior to the start of the semester; changes must be made before the tenth calendar day of the semester. Contact the student life office with questions about meal plan assignments or changes.

TrollBucks are a set amount of money, with a declining balance, connected to each meal plan.

TrollBucks can be spent on a meal in the Dining Hall or on a la carte items in the Bootsma Bookstore Café

Your meal plan is connected to your student ID. Simply scan your ID at the Dining Hall or the Bootsma Bookstore Café and meals or TrollBucks are deducted.

Students may add or change meal plans before the first ten days of a new semester.  A student may only select a meal plan that s/he is eligible for based on completed credits and living location.

The Dining Hall or the Bootsma Bookstore Café (BBC) cashiers are always ready to let you know your current balances.
